Most of the galleries around Lambertville and New Hope (PA) show art work that is of the area, like landscapes and buildings, etc. I wasn't planning on finding any cool galleries with stuff I'd like, so I was prepared to write about an exhibit I didnt like, but instead I found a gallery that had some really cool abstract art work, that happens to be of a simillar style to my own style of painting. The Artist's Gallery, located near the corner of Union and Coryell Street, is a small little white house that on the first floor is a gallery space. There are 3 rooms, up a couple steps you walk into the main room where new exhibits are usually shown, a middle, with a desk and information about the gallery and a third room in the back. Each room has artwork, but the front room is for new shows. The exhibit going on is called, "Innovations,"which is showing two artists, Florence Moonan and Carol Sanzalone. Carol Sanzalone's work involved waterccolors and acrylic paintings which didnt really catch my attention, but Florence Moonan's work was awesome. Her paintings were abstarct and colorful, and the women at the desk told us that she pours the paint onto the canvases. And the opening recption is tomorow, but I have work and won't be able to go.
